.cont[data-v-7b193e6c]{margin-top:10px;margin-left:20px}[data-v-7b193e6c] .ivu-form .ivu-form-item-label{font-size:14px!important;color:#333}.item[data-v-7b193e6c]{font-weight:700;margin-bottom:20px}.left[data-v-7b193e6c]{margin-left:12px}.addMenu .ivu-form-item[data-v-7b193e6c]{margin-bottom:10px!important}.cont[data-v-ec60d5a6]{margin-top:10px;margin-left:20px}.item[data-v-ec60d5a6]{font-weight:700;margin-bottom:20px}.left[data-v-ec60d5a6]{margin-left:12px}[data-v-ec60d5a6] .ivu-form .ivu-form-item-label{font-size:14px;color:#333}.addMenu .ivu-form-item[data-v-ec60d5a6]{height:32px}.addMenu[data-v-ec60d5a6] .ivu-form-item-error-tip{position:absolute;top:100%;left:0;line-height:1;padding-top:2px!important;color:#ed4014}.menu-list-com-page[data-v-49a2a382]{position:relative;width:100%;height:100%;overflow-y:auto}.menu-list-com-page[data-v-49a2a382] .ivu-table-header tr th:nth-child(2) .ivu-table-cell{justify-content:flex-end}.menu-list-com-page[data-v-49a2a382] .ivu-table-cell{display:flex;align-items:center}.menu-list-com-page .icon-Internet-hospitalwenjianjia[data-v-49a2a382]{color:#fed23b}.menu-list-com-page[data-v-49a2a382] .ivu-table-cell-slot{width:100%}.menu-list-com-page .icon-Internet-hospitalmulu[data-v-49a2a382]{color:#6e8cf6}.menu-list-com-page[data-v-49a2a382] .tablesH .ivu-table-body{height:calc(100vh - 280px);overflow-y:auto}.menu-list-com-page[data-v-49a2a382] .tablesH .ivu-table-body::-webkit-scrollbar{width:5px;height:6px}.menu-list-com-page[data-v-49a2a382] .tablesH .ivu-table-body::-webkit-scrollbar-thumb{-webkit-box-shadow:inset 0 0 6px transparent;background:rgba(0,0,0,.1);cursor:pointer}.menu-list-com-page[data-v-49a2a382] .tablesH .ivu-table-body::-webkit-scrollbar-track{-webkit-box-shadow:inset 0 0 6px transparent;border-radius:0;background:rgba(0,0,0,.05)}.menu-list-com-page .contextMenu[data-v-49a2a382]{width:100%;height:40px;position:relative}.menu-list-com-page .contextMenu>span[data-v-49a2a382]{color:#378bff;margin-left:20px;position:absolute;top:10px;cursor:pointer}.menu-list-com-page .ivu-icon-ios-add[data-v-49a2a382],.menu-list-com-page .ivu-icon-ios-eye-off[data-v-49a2a382],.menu-list-com-page .ivu-icon-ios-eye[data-v-49a2a382],.menu-list-com-page .ivu-icon-ios-remove[data-v-49a2a382],.menu-list-com-page .ivu-icon-ios-settings-outline[data-v-49a2a382]{font-size:16px}.system-set-account-role-add .tips{display:inline-block;margin-left:10px;color:#c9c9c9}.system-set-account-role-add .title{height:22px;font-size:16px;font-weight:700;padding-left:30px;position:relative}.system-set-account-role-add .title:after{width:8px;height:8px;content:" ";border-radius:50%;position:absolute;top:50%;left:15px;margin-top:-2px}.system-set-account-role-add .tree{width:730px;padding-left:20px}.system-set-account-role-add .tree .ivu-tree-arrow{display:none}.system-set-account-role-add .tree .ivu-checkbox-wrapper{height:36px;line-height:36px}.system-set-account-role-add .one-menu{box-sizing:border-box;padding:0 10px;width:100%;height:36px;line-height:36px;font-size:14px;display:block}.system-set-account-role-add .one-menu .expand{float:right;font-size:12px;cursor:pointer;transform:scale(.8)}.system-set-account-role-add .two-menu{height:36px;line-height:36px}.p-system-setting-staff-role{background:#fff}.p-system-setting-staff-role,.p-system-setting-staff-role .body{height:100%;width:100%;display:flex;overflow:hidden}.p-system-setting-staff-role .body .left-role{width:240px;display:flex;flex-direction:column;border:1px solid #dcdee2;border-radius:4px;margin-right:16px}.p-system-setting-staff-role .body .left-role .title{padding:0 16px;display:flex;font-size:14px;justify-content:space-between;border-bottom:1px solid #dcdee2;color:#4f5866;line-height:40px;background:#f0f2f5;box-sizing:border-box}.p-system-setting-staff-role .body .left-role .title span{font-weight:500}.p-system-setting-staff-role .body .left-role .left-body{flex:1;font-size:14px}.p-system-setting-staff-role .body .left-role .left-body .info .classTitle{display:flex;padding:0 16px;background:#2257ff;line-height:40px;overflow:hidden;align-items:center;border-bottom:1px solid #dcdee2;color:#fff}.p-system-setting-staff-role .body .left-role .left-body .info .classTitle>span{margin-left:10px;font-style:16px;font-weight:500}.p-system-setting-staff-role .body .left-role .left-body .info .item{height:40px;line-height:40px;padding-left:16px;padding-right:10px;cursor:pointer;display:flex;justify-content:space-between;border-bottom:1px solid #dcdee2;color:#28292b}.p-system-setting-staff-role .body .left-role .left-body .info .item .ivu-poptip{display:none}.p-system-setting-staff-role .body .left-role .left-body .info .item:hover .ivu-poptip{display:block}.p-system-setting-staff-role .body .left-role .left-body .info .item .ivu-poptip-body{padding:unset}.p-system-setting-staff-role .body .left-role .left-body .info .item.select{font-weight:500;color:#11a664;background:#ecf7ef}.p-system-setting-staff-role .body .left-role .left-body .info .item span{overflow:hidden}.p-system-setting-staff-role .body .left-role .left-body .info .item:hover{font-weight:500;color:#11a664;background:#ecf7ef}.p-system-setting-staff-role .body .left-role .left-body .info .item:hover .action{display:block}.p-system-setting-staff-role .body .left-role .left-body .info .item .action{display:none}.p-system-setting-staff-role .body .left-role .left-body .info .item .action .ivu-icon{font-size:14px;color:#999;padding-right:10px}.p-system-setting-staff-role .body .left-role .left-body .info .item .action .ivu-icon-md-trash:hover{color:tomato}.p-system-setting-staff-role .body .left-role .left-body .info .item .action-item{cursor:pointer}.p-system-setting-staff-role .body .left-role .left-body .info .item .action-item div{line-height:36px;font-size:14px;padding:0 12px;color:#28292b}.p-system-setting-staff-role .body .left-role .left-body .info .item .action-item div:nth-child(2){border-top:1px solid #dcdee2}.p-system-setting-staff-role .body .left-role .left-body .infoPut{height:40px;overflow:hidden}.p-system-setting-staff-role .body .left-role .left-body .infoPut .classTitle{display:flex;padding:0 16px;background:#2257ff;line-height:40px;overflow:hidden;align-items:center;border-bottom:1px solid #dcdee2;color:#fff}.p-system-setting-staff-role .body .left-role .left-body .infoPut .classTitle>span{margin-left:10px;font-style:16px;font-weight:500}.p-system-setting-staff-role .body .left-role .left-body .infoPut .item{display:none}.p-system-setting-staff-role .body .right-role{flex:1 0 0;border:1px solid #dcdee2;position:relative}.p-system-setting-staff-role .body .right-role .tablesH .ivu-table-body{max-height:calc(100vh - 295px);overflow-y:auto}.p-system-setting-staff-role .body .right-role .tablesH .ivu-table-body::-webkit-scrollbar{width:5px;height:6px}.p-system-setting-staff-role .body .right-role .tablesH .ivu-table-body::-webkit-scrollbar-thumb{-webkit-box-shadow:inset 0 0 6px transparent;background:rgba(0,0,0,.1);cursor:pointer}.p-system-setting-staff-role .body .right-role .tablesH .ivu-table-body::-webkit-scrollbar-track{-webkit-box-shadow:inset 0 0 6px transparent;border-radius:0;background:rgba(0,0,0,.05)}.p-system-setting-staff-role .body .right-role .ivu-radio-wrapper{font-size:14px}.p-system-setting-staff-role .body .right-role .menu-role{overflow:hidden;display:flex;flex-direction:column;height:100%}.p-system-setting-staff-role .body .right-role .menu-role .title{padding:0 16px;line-height:39px;color:#4f5866;font-weight:500;font-size:14px;border-bottom:1px solid #dcdee2;background:#f0f2f5}.p-system-setting-staff-role .body .right-role .menu-role .right-body{flex:1;overflow:auto;padding:16px}.p-system-setting-staff-role .body .right-role .menu-role .right-body::-webkit-scrollbar{width:5px;height:6px}.p-system-setting-staff-role .body .right-role .menu-role .right-body::-webkit-scrollbar-thumb{-webkit-box-shadow:inset 0 0 6px transparent;background:rgba(0,0,0,.1);cursor:pointer}.p-system-setting-staff-role .body .right-role .menu-role .right-body::-webkit-scrollbar-track{-webkit-box-shadow:inset 0 0 6px transparent;border-radius:0;background:rgba(0,0,0,.05)}.p-system-setting-staff-role .body .right-role .menu-role .right-body .menu-item{line-height:29px}.p-system-setting-staff-role .body .right-role .menu-role .right-body .one-menu{position:relative;margin-bottom:10px}.p-system-setting-staff-role .body .right-role .menu-role .right-body .one-menu-shu{position:absolute;height:22px;width:1px;background-color:#d8d8d8;top:23px;left:7px}.p-system-setting-staff-role .body .right-role .menu-role .right-body .two-menu{position:relative;padding-left:41px}.p-system-setting-staff-role .body .right-role .menu-role .right-body .two-menu-shu{content:"";position:absolute;height:22px;width:1px;background-color:#d8d8d8;top:23px;left:49px}.p-system-setting-staff-role .body .right-role .menu-role .right-body .two-menu-heng{position:absolute;height:1px;width:34px;background-color:#d8d8d8;top:15px;left:7px}.p-system-setting-staff-role .body .right-role .menu-role .right-body .three-menu{padding-left:41px}.p-system-setting-staff-role .body .right-role .menu-role .right-body .three-menu-heng{position:absolute;height:1px;width:34px;background-color:#d8d8d8;top:44px;left:49px}.p-system-setting-staff-role .body .right-role .menu-role .right-body .item{display:flex;border-bottom:1px dashed #d8d8d8;margin-bottom:20px}.p-system-setting-staff-role .body .right-role .menu-role .right-body .item .item-left{width:190px}.p-system-setting-staff-role .body .right-role .menu-role .right-body .item .item-right{width:570px;display:flex;flex-wrap:wrap}.p-system-setting-staff-role .body .right-role .menu-role .right-body .item:last-child{border:none}.p-system-setting-staff-role .body .right-role .menu-role .right-footer{padding:12px;text-align:right;border-top:1px solid #dcdee2}.view-system-set-role-delete-modal .content{font-size:16px;line-height:150px;text-align:center}.view-system-set-role-delete-modal .footer{text-align:center}.view-system-set-role-delete-modal .footer .ivu-btn{width:100px;margin:20px 20px}.menu-authority-page{width:100%;height:calc(100vh - 120px);background:#fff;padding:12px 16px;box-sizing:border-box;display:flex;overflow:hidden}.menu-authority-page .ivu-tabs-bar{margin-bottom:unset}.menu-authority-page .page-left{width:240px;height:100%;border:1px solid #e3e8ee;box-sizing:border-box}.menu-authority-page .page-left .left-item{line-height:39px;padding:0 12px;border-bottom:1px solid #e3e8ee;cursor:pointer}.menu-authority-page .page-left .actives{background:#11a664;color:#fff}.menu-authority-page .page-right{margin-left:16px;flex:1 0 0;height:100%;overflow:hidden}.menu-authority-page .page-right .right-top{margin-bottom:16px}.menu-authority-page .page-right .right-center{height:calc(100% - 52px)}